The Dark Angels received their first full solo codex in 2007 during the 4th Edition of the game. During 2nd Edition the Chapter was detailed in Codex: Angels of Death alongside the Blood Angels while 3rd Edition saw them receive an expansion codex for Codex: Space Marines. The Dark Angels have been present in the Warhammer 40,000 game since its 1st Edition with the Deathwing being the subject of one of the first short stories that Games Workshop published for the game. It is rumored this is related to the destruction of their home world at the end of the Horus Heresy, the small role the Legion played during that conflict, as well as why they and their successor chapters refer to themselves as the Unforgiven. However, the chapter is better known for its secrecy, and for pursuing an agenda it keeps hidden from Imperial authorities. They are based on the massive space-fortress Angelicasta (The Tower of Angels), more commonly known as the Rock, built from the remains of their destroyed home world Caliban.Īs the first Space Marine Legion founded, the Dark Angels are blessed with advanced plasma and anti-grav devices in their armory, technological relics from the Great Crusade. Their Primarch is Lion El'Jonson and their current Supreme Grand Master is Azrael. The Dark Angels were originally the First Legion. A moment of laxity spawns a lifetime of heresy.
